在现代网络环境中,Shadowsocks 作为一种流行的代理工具,受到越来越多用户的青睐。为了提高使用便利性,许多用户希望在每次开机时自动启动 Shadowsocks。本文将为您提供详细的 Shadowsocks 开机自启动 设置步骤,适用于不同的操作系统,如 Windows、macOS 和 Linux。
什么是 Shadowsocks
Shadowsocks 是一种轻量级的代理工具,主要用于突破网络封锁和保护用户隐私。它通过加密用户的数据来实现安全的网络连接。随着网络环境的变化,越来越多的人使用 Shadowsocks 来保证网络的自由和安全。
为什么需要开机自启动
在某些情况下,用户可能会希望在每次开机时自动启动 Shadowsocks,这样可以节省手动启动的时间,同时确保网络连接的安全性。以下是一些主要原因:
- 提升使用效率:无需每次手动启动,方便快捷。
- 保证网络安全:每次开机后自动保护用户的隐私。
- 增强稳定性:确保网络连接的持续性,避免因未启动代理而无法访问网络。
Windows 系统中设置 Shadowsocks 开机自启动
在 Windows 系统中设置 Shadowsocks 开机自启动 的步骤如下:
步骤 1:创建快捷方式
- 找到 Shadowsocks 的安装目录,通常在
C:\Program Files\Shadowsocks
。 - 右击 Shadowsocks.exe,选择“发送到” > “桌面(创建快捷方式)”。
步骤 2:添加到启动文件夹
- 按下
Win + R
,输入shell:startup
,然后回车。这将打开启动文件夹。 - 将刚刚创建的快捷方式复制到这个启动文件夹中。
步骤 3:配置 Shadowsocks
- 启动 Shadowsocks 并进行必要的设置,确保代理服务器和端口信息填写正确。
- 关闭 Shadowsocks 并确保配置文件保存无误。
步骤 4:测试开机自启动
重启计算机,检查 Shadowsocks 是否在启动时自动运行。
macOS 系统中设置 Shadowsocks 开机自启动
在 macOS 系统中设置 Shadowsocks 开机自启动 的步骤如下:
步骤 1:打开系统偏好设置
- 点击左上角的苹果图标,选择“系统偏好设置”。
- 点击“用户与群组”。
步骤 2:选择用户
- 选择当前用户,然后点击“登录项”选项卡。
- 点击“+”号,找到 Shadowsocks 的应用程序并添加。
步骤 3:配置 Shadowsocks
- 启动 Shadowsocks,进行相关设置。
- 确保配置文件正确无误,并关闭应用。
步骤 4:测试开机自启动
重新启动 macOS,检查 Shadowsocks 是否能正常启动。
Linux 系统中设置 Shadowsocks 开机自启动
在 Linux 系统中设置 Shadowsocks 开机自启动 的步骤如下:
步骤 1:创建 Systemd 服务
-
打开终端,输入以下命令创建服务文件: bash sudo nano /etc/systemd/system/shadowsocks.service
-
在文件中输入以下内容: ini [Unit] Description=Shadowsocks After=network.target
[Service] ExecStart=/usr/bin/sslocal -c /etc/shadowsocks/config.json Restart=on-failure
[Install] WantedBy=multi-user.target
-
按
Ctrl + X
保存并退出。
步骤 2:启动并设置开机自启动
-
运行以下命令启动 Shadowsocks 服务: bash sudo systemctl start shadowsocks
-
设置服务开机自启动: bash sudo systemctl enable shadowsocks
步骤 3:测试开机自启动
重新启动计算机,检查 Shadowsocks 服务是否正常运行。
常见问题解答(FAQ)
Q1: Shadowsocks 是否支持在手机上开机自启动?
是的,Shadowsocks 的手机应用通常会在设置中提供开机自启动的选项。用户可以在应用的设置中找到相关选项进行开启。
Q2: 开机自启动的 Shadowsocks 是否会影响系统启动速度?
一般来说,Shadowsocks 的开机自启动对系统启动速度的影响微乎其微。如果设置合理,不会显著延长启动时间。
Q3: 如何解决 Shadowsocks 开机自启动后无法连接的问题?
如果在开机自启动后无法连接,可以尝试以下步骤:
- 检查配置文件是否正确。
- 确保网络连接正常。
- 检查防火墙设置是否阻止了 Shadowsocks 的连接。
Q4: 是否可以在没有管理员权限的情况下设置开机自启动?
在 Windows 系统中,用户可以通过将快捷方式放入用户启动文件夹来设置开机自启动,而无需管理员权限。但在其他系统中,可能需要相应的权限。
Q5: Shadowsocks 的开机自启动功能是否安全?
如果您使用的是官方客户端并且正确配置了代理设置,Shadowsocks 的开机自启动功能是安全的。但要注意不要使用未知来源的第三方客户端。
结语
通过以上步骤,您可以轻松设置 Shadowsocks 在不同操作系统中开机自启动。这不仅提高了使用的便利性,也为您的网络安全提供了保障。希望本指南能够帮助到您,让您的上网体验更加顺畅。